Transaction 1536577f66c7eb235d21698e8c89361661dd765ad98798b357271c18ab958b3f
1 Input
1 Output
-
1536577f66c7eb235d21698e8c89361661dd765ad98798b357271c18ab958b3f:0
- value
- 6370113
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43270036e87798c5acee90139a63b042b2ecda4c OP_EQUAL
- address
- 37p5vDqS9Xhb6sU5qqsEn37M8xteYMeNeJ